((Note on ch'Havran: while all Remans are from Remus, Romulans also lived there too. Canon established Remans evolved in the darkness of the mines on the tidally locked planet, so it is possible Romulans lived in more lit areas, possibly the terminator regions if the planet was tidally locked to the star Eisn, which fits the movie descriptions. Being tidally locked to Romulus would make more sense scientifically and most books imply Remus is similar but less lush than Romulus; thus, I am compromising with the idea of terminator cities, which is a sci-fi concept I have injected to this. Terminator is where day and night meet and on a tidally locked planet this would be a non-changing ring area of the planet where temperatures are not too extreme either way.))

Brief Biography:

Adopted daughter of House S'Feiahn on ch'Havran (Remus) before the destruction of the two worlds. She grew up as a commoner whose mother, stranded by a father Nalah never met in the city of Harkan turned to theft to survive. One day trying to steal from the house of Gehen tr'Feiahn her mother was caught and forced to fight her way out, wounding the youngest son of the family. Gehen tracked Nalah's mother down and found her and Nalah. He had ch'Havran authorities arrest Nalah's mother and as an act of mnhei'sahe Gehen adopted the 6 year old Nalah, fully incorporating the young girl into his family so that her birth mother would never see her again (this is a form of legally respected revenge).

Nalah rarely remembers her birth mother due to her young age when last seeing her, but she remembers she lived in a form of poverty that was very unhealthy. As such she doesn't regret the S'Feiahn family for adopting her, even if it was a form of revenge (such customs not being unheard of in Rihannsu soceity) and now regards her birth mother with little interest and assumes she died on ch'Havran after the Hobus supernova destroyed it. In turn she has a lot of love for her adopted family whom by Rihannsu customs treat her equally as they do their blood children. Nalah is however the youngest of them and thus not in a high position in the house. After her Serona she chose not to enter into Imperial military service but study biochemistry. Her education finishing after the move to Artaleirh, a rather wealthy world, she found she could afford a secondary focus and found an interest in radiation sciences as well, tying it into her biochemical background. Ultimately her degrees would give her a higher education in radiology which is now cited as her primary field. Unlike most Rihannsu she found alien biochemistry somewhat interesting and studied what information Imperial records had on file but it was limited due to general lack of public interest. She thought on and off about some type of service to get on a ship to see more alien life, but the Empire was more interested in itself at the time, or fighting any other species.

Like most Romulans do, she mulled that decision for the better part of a decade, then ceased thinking about it when she began thinking about personal affairs such as starting her own family (roughly at the age of 40 was a common time for such thoughts). However the only suitable bond mate she liked ended up being killed during the campaigns that led Sela to take over the Empire. House S'Feiahn had little respect for Sela and when the Romulan Republic formed they decided to secede to the new nation on mol'Rihan. Here Nalah found a society more open to alien life and decided to join the Militia as a science officer to gain opportunities to mix with more alien life (mostly to study them, she still holds classical Romulan ideals of superiority, but she is far too polite to say so out loud). Her official job is Radiation specialist working with both natural and artificial causes of radiation, often assisting engineers and tactical officers with technology such as ship equipment and weapons where needed. Also worked with medical systems where her radiology and biochemistry knowledge overlapped.

Nalah's personality comes off as extremely polite sometimes, and she acts rather happy. This is partly due to her scientific curiosity being bolstered by working around species from the Federation and at times the KDF (though she spends less time with them.. her politeness doesn't mesh). Many humans find her refreshing compared to many other Romulans due to her outward personality and lack of pronounced superiority, which she purposefully curbs for social reasons. Other Rihannsu often joke she has a noticeable rustic accent due to growing up on ch'Havran where the terminator areas supported many farmlands (she actually grew up in a suburb after adoption). Most Federation species as usual can't tell the difference between most Romulan accents, but some say it sounds a bit like southern European accents.
